當前位置: 首頁>>代碼示例 >>用法及示例精選 >>正文


Python Pytorch full()用法及代碼示例


PyTorch是由Facebook開發的開源機器學習庫。它用於深度神經網絡和自然語言處理。

函數torch.full()返回一個大小為fill_value的張量的張量。

用法:torch.ones(size, fill_value, out=None)

參數
size:定義輸出張量形狀的整數序列
fill_value:用於填充輸出張量的數字。
out (Tensor, optional):輸出張量

返回類型:張量



代碼1:

# Importing the PyTorch library 
import torch 
  
  
# Applying the full function and 
# storing the resulting tensor in 'a' 
a = torch.full([3, 4], 3) 
print("a = ", a) 
  
b = torch.full([2, 5], 3.5) 
print("b = ", b)

輸出:

a =  tensor([[3., 3., 3., 3.],
        [3., 3., 3., 3.],
        [3., 3., 3., 3.]])
b =  tensor([[3.5000, 3.5000, 3.5000, 3.5000, 3.5000],
        [3.5000, 3.5000, 3.5000, 3.5000, 3.5000]])

相關用法


注:本文由純淨天空篩選整理自sanskar27jain大神的英文原創作品 Python Pytorch full() method。非經特殊聲明,原始代碼版權歸原作者所有,本譯文未經允許或授權,請勿轉載或複製。